Wondering whether to apply for a conventional loan or an FHA loan? It’s important to understand the difference between the two loan types. The loan type you ultimately choose will depend on the type of home you want to buy, your financial resources and the trade-offs you’re willing to make between the benefits that FHA and conventional loans offer.
The main difference between FHA and conventional loan requirements is that the federal government insures mortgages with looser qualifying standards to make it possible for first-timers to achieve the American dream-to buy a home.

Conventional Loan vs. FHA Loan. The disadvantage of an FHA loan is expensive mortgage insurance, which is paid upfront as well as in monthly installments. Conventional loans are cheaper overall but require good credit. mortgage insurance may also be required with conventional loans if a down payment is below 20%, but pricing for this is usually better than for FHA loans.
FHA Loans. This type of loan is often easier to qualify for than a conventional mortgage and anyone can apply. Borrowers with a FICO credit score as low as around 500 might be eligible for a FHA loan. However, FHA loans have a maximum loan limit that varies depending on the average cost of housing in a given region.
